Chart Industries and Avina partner on green hydrogen plant

Chart Industries will supply its Howden compressors for Avina Clean Hydrogen Inc.'s green hydrogen facility in southern California, US.

The gaseous hydrogen will be compressed and used to decarbonise heavy-duty trucks, marking a significant milestone as the region's first green hydrogen plant. Chart's Howden diaphragm D series compressors will enable the safe and efficient transportation of compressed gaseous hydrogen, ensuring its availability as a clean fuel source for heavy-duty trucks throughout southern California.

The partnership's efforts will drive the expansion of sustainable transportation infrastructure and establish southern California as a leader in green hydrogen. Vishal Shah, Founder and CEO of Avina, said: “Chart’s Howden compressors ensure the reliability and high quality of Avina’s green hydrogen for commercial mobility and other markets in California.”

Jill Evanko, President and CEO of Chart, said: “Our solution for this project focuses on ensuring the safety and efficiency of hydrogen compression, while providing ongoing support to optimise plant performance and reliability. This project is another testament to Chart's expertise in developing and delivering innovative, yet cost-effective hydrogen technologies.”
